Four Seasons Hotel Sydney is remodelling all of its 517 of its guest rooms and refreshing its public spaces in a project that is expected to be finished in late 2019.
“Being the brand’s largest property globally, Four Seasons Hotel Sydney’s planned remodelling is a commitment to the organisation’s investment in Asia-pacific, and more specifically, Australia,” said Bahram Sepahi, regional vice president and general manager.
The remodelling project will not affect the day-to-day operations of the hotel and all the public facilities such as Mode Kitchen & Bar, award-winning Grain bar, spa, pool and Lounge 32 will continue to be available for use during this time.
